**Release checklist — Lumenkit components**

Quick reminder before we cut the next Lumenkit release: bump the shared component library's minor version, not the patch, since the dropdown API changed. Mara already flagged two downstream apps pinned to the old range, so post in the sync thread once tags are pushed. The build that passed full visual regression is listed below.

build token for bageg-yahof: htk3_673

### Ticket: Config drift on replica-lag alarm

The Ledgerpond read-replica lag alarm fired thresholds that don't match what's in source control. Someone hand-edited the monitor last quarter and it was never backported. New folks: never edit monitors in the console; change the repo and redeploy. Fix is to reapply the managed config. Current live values, captured for comparison, appear below.

settings of yajof-yajog:
wenix:
  log_level: info
  metrics_host: metrics.wenix.lumiclabs.internal
  pin: 4766
  pool_size: 8

Quick heads-up on Pinwheel UI versioning: we cut a minor release every sprint, and anything touching component props needs a changeset file in the PR. No changeset, no merge — the bot will nag you. Majors are rare and go through the design council first. The full policy, with examples of what counts as breaking, lives on the internal page below.

wiki page, bahip-yahip: https://grafana.qirvanlabs.corp/browse/display/projects/cc3a1b9dbfc9

Ticket: Config drift in Hushline alert deduplicator

Prod and staging have diverged again. Staging got the new dedup window and suppression rules in last month's release; prod was patched by hand during the Oct incident and never reconciled. Result: prod collapses alerts more aggressively than anything we test against, and two pages were swallowed last week. Proposing we make staging's config canonical, apply it to prod, and add a drift check to CI. For review, prod currently runs with these values.

service settings:
[kelax]
team = caswyn
access_code = ac_c41040
owner = briius.praix
host = kelax.qirvanlabs.corp
port = 9200
peer = sormir.halixhq.internal
salt = f8d36025
pin = 3766